Marine Coastal and Water Pollutions

Identifying efficient solutions to protect coastal regions from marine pollution requires expertise from a range of specialties and strategic approaches. This book gathers information on the impact of oil spills at a coastal level from different experts' points of view, identifying synergies between domains such as mathematics, numerical modeling, mechanics, biology, economics and law. The collaborative research presented here is based on the 4th International Workshop on Anti-Pollution and Marine Coastal Water Pollution, held in La Rochelle, France at the Engineering School EIGSI, in April 2012. The areas addressed include: materials and structures (fluid-structure and capture interaction, cable and membrane equations, optimization); coastal hydrodynamics (computational fluid dynamics, numerical analysis of shallow water equations, analytical and numerical derivatives); biological impacts (biology, multivariate analysis, indicators); and economics and law (compensation costs, insurance coverage, coastal vulnerability).

Remote Detection and Maritime Pollution

The detection of marine pollution requires a scientific and operational response to identify contaminants, chemicals and hydrocarbons, and to support contrasting observations. Remote Detection and Maritime Pollution originates from the proceedings of CEDRE Information Day, held on October 13, 2016 in Brest, France. Containing four parts encompassing 13 chapters, this book explores remote detection channels for the multiform marine pollutions of today and of the future. With a focus on transatlantic cooperation, it covers remote detection sensors, the state of the art of maritime surveillance with regard to the interests of national and international authorities, the benefits of response strategy, and geophysical exploration. Future vectors (airplanes, drones, satellites, among others) and sensors (radar, optical, hyperspectral and so on) are also studied. Our current information on intra-port water quality will be shaken up by the growth of open science and the ecological transition. Open data follow the FAIR principles (Findability, Accessibility, Interoperability and Reuse) and the transformation of ports requires pollution assessment tools that work alongside the green and digital transitions, but also elevate the conservation of biodiversity in our seas and oceans. Sentinel species in ports, such as mussels, oysters, limpets and urchins, allow us to biomonitor trace elements and heavy metals, as well as cathodic, organic and inorganic pollutants. Activation Methods

Activation Methods examines recent improvements in the utilization of ultrasonic waves and pressurized gases to generate reactions. A straightforward method to use, sonochemistry allows chemical reactions to be carried out under ultrasound without the need for external heat, reagents or catalysts – leading to high yields and the production of a minimum amount of waste. This book presents an overview of the main applications of sonochemistry in green organic chemistry, with an emphasis on texts published within the last few years. High-pressure chemical reactions offer innovative solutions to problems relating to synthesis. They allow access to new products and a further understanding of reaction mechanisms. This book presents the characteristics of hyperbaric activation, which allow the integration of an arsenal of tools for green chemistry, such as the lowering of energy costs and of by-products, as well as the possibility of using substrates that are sterically congested and generally inert.
